I always figured you can't kill Hitler or your Grandpa, because they weren't killed in that manner, maybe if went back you would just fail to kill Hitler, regardless of your plan's or preparation.
You could argue the failed assassination attempts such as at the Beer Hall and Stauffenberg where time traveller's who failed to kill him because in this timeline Hitler wasn't killed at those times.
So it's not a proactive thing preventing you from killing him, it's just it never happened that way and can never deviate, so any attempt will fail.

@@jokesonyou7191 Or you could orbit a black hole for a long period of time and then come back to Earth.
@@jokesonyou7191 You don't need to reach light speed. You just need to travel at a speed close to the speed of light. The closer you get to the speed of light, the further in time you will travel. If you were to travel from point A to point B at light speed (lets assume that's possible), and the distance between A and B was 1 light year, you would travel exactly 1 year into the future relative to everything outside of your frame of reference. The funny thing is that to you, this distance would take exactly 0 seconds since you wouldn't experience any time at the speed of light.
Another fun thought experiment: If you somehow set a circuit and put your ship to travel through it at the speed of light (exactly 100% of it) and if your ship wouldn't be stopped by any force outside of its frame of reference, no matter how soon you would stop that you would have reached the end of time (or the universe) when you do, since even 1 second for you would be infinite time for those outside of your frame of reference.
